Fremont Public Library

Events Room, 2nd floor

As the nation marks its 250th birthday, Valerie Gugala will take us through key moments—both celebrated and overlooked—that defined the country’s identity, tested its ideals, and propelled it forward.

From independence to innovation, conflict to cultural change, this engaging lecture highlights pivotal events that shaped the course of American history. As the nation marks its 250th birthday, we’ll journey through key moments—both celebrated and overlooked—that defined the country’s identity, tested its ideals, and propelled it forward. Discover how these turning points continue to influence the America we know today.

This event is part of the America 250 initiative, celebrating our nation throughout the year.
